So I get this phone call from New York Howl front man and Surf Reality Art Star, Andrew Katz; he’s in Hollywood shooting a sit com pilot for Fox and he says “Hey Rob, guess what happened yesterday after the shoot; you are never going to believe this.”
Before I could answer he says “So I’m talking to my director and he says to me “Andrew, you’re a New Yorker, have you ever heard of a theater called Surf Reality?” Andrew says” Dude, you could not have put 2 words together more beautiful than that.”
It Turns out Andrew was working under the direction of Chris Koch an old friend of Surf Reality from back in the day ( mid 1990s )… Chris was a good friend of our old friend , the late great R.J. “Russ” Riley. Russ had a small talent management agency and he would go out of his way to send out Surf Art Stars. In those days Chris ran a small production company here in NYC and he would book the talent that Russ would send him. I recall that the last cartoon remake of the Bannana Splits featured the voices of Surf Reality Art Stars in every role. Chris’s company produced that show. He later did a feature film called “Snow Days”.Then I lost track of him.
What’s cool about this story is how Chris could tell Andrew was from our scene. It’s a kind of magic, we will always be able to find one another.
